A Day Trip to Harvest Moon Farm and Orchard: Exploring on Film

Richard Nieves December 12, 2024

Sometimes the simplest plans turn into the most memorable adventures. My recent trip to Harvest Moon Farm and Orchard with my youngest child was one of those days. What started as a quick run to pick up their famed pumpkin cheesecake and apple pie turned into a delightful exploration of their pumpkin patch—and an opportunity to capture the moment on film.

Armed with my Nikon F3 and a 50mm 1.2 lens, I loaded up on Kodak Ultramax 400 film, overexposing it by one stop to get those warm, vibrant tones. The result was a series of images that beautifully captured the autumn hues, the crispness of the day, and the rustic charm of the farm.

The Pumpkin Patch Adventure

After securing our desserts, my daughter and I wandered through the pumpkin patch. Rows of pumpkins sat basking in the autumn sun, their bright orange hues contrasting with the soft blue sky. The patch itself was dotted with charming features like a little pumpkin house and rows of sunflowers gently swaying in the breeze.

One of my favorite shots from the day is of the rustic "Pumpkin Patch" sign standing tall amidst the sea of orange. Another captures the intricate details of a hut constructed entirely of pumpkins—a whimsical and creative touch that delighted my daughter. These little touches made our stroll feel magical, turning an ordinary errand into an extraordinary outing.

Capturing the Atmosphere on Film

The Nikon F3 paired with the 50mm lens provided just the right amount of depth and clarity to bring these scenes to life. Ultramax 400’s forgiving nature with overexposure helped highlight the soft autumn light that painted every corner of the farm. Each frame tells its own story—from the picnic tables waiting to host families to the sunflowers holding onto the last bits of their bloom.

A Sweet Ending

After our walk, we headed home with our pumpkin cheesecake and apple pie in tow. While the desserts were the original reason for the trip, the memories made wandering through the pumpkin patch were the real treasures of the day. Looking back at the photos, I’m reminded of how a simple day can become something much more meaningful—especially when viewed through the lens of a camera.

Harvest Moon Farm and Orchard is a place worth visiting, whether for their delectable treats or for the charming experiences waiting around every corner. And if you’re a film photographer like me, it’s a dream setting to capture the essence of autumn.
